The objective of this course is to gain an understanding of network technologies, principles and control of Data Centres and Clouds as critical building blocks of Internet operation and services. This unit introduces students to:

On successful completion of this unit, the students will have a comprehensive understanding of the key issues and building blocks of modern Data Centre networks including :
1. Explain and discuss issues associated with Data Centre networking to address requirements of emerging and future internet applications
2. Describe key features of intra and inter Data Centres network and its design principles
3. Identify the transport technology issues associated with Data Centre networking
4. Compare main features of different network technologies (electronic and optical) and protocols for Data Centres
5. Explain Software Defined Network principles
6. Identify requirements and key processes of IT and Network virtualization
7. Describe features of optically switched Data Centre network and its design principles
